LCD дисплей М392

AVR версия программы

Re: LCD дисплей М392

Сообщение Enigm (Enigm) » 14 дек 2017, 13:31

Чтение даташитов дадут вам ответы.
А так, писать в дисплей нужно по событию, а не постоянно, если события очень быстрые, то выводить например раз в пол секунды, а то он же кучу рабочего времени отжирает.
Аватар пользователя
Ник: Enigm
Имя: Enigm
(Сочи)
Разработчик
Разработчик
Информация о пользователе

Re: LCD дисплей М392

Сообщение Прохожий (Прохожий) » 14 дек 2017, 13:46

Enigm писал(а):А так, писать в дисплей нужно по событию, а не постоянно, если события очень быстрые, то выводить например раз в пол секунды, а то он же кучу рабочего времени отжирает.

Так это понятно конечно, кто ж спорит :) Но для теста можно и так :) Мне сказали алгоритм выложить, я выложил, без излишеств, хард-корный, так сказать :) Мне бы, конечно, для начала нужно попытаться в 4х битный переключиться :)
Ник: Прохожий
Имя: Прохожий
Практикант
Практикант
Информация о пользователе

Re: LCD дисплей М392

Сообщение Enigm (Enigm) » 14 дек 2017, 14:05

К стати а курсор пробовали с другими значениями ?
Он вообще понимает эту команду ?
Например начните со второй строки 3 знакоместо, как он ее восприймет ?
А так если экран адекватно показывает цифры, то битность не причем.
Разница в командах, нужно даташит смотреть.
Аватар пользователя
Ник: Enigm
Имя: Enigm
(Сочи)
Разработчик
Разработчик
Информация о пользователе
Вернуться наверх

Re: LCD дисплей М392

Сообщение Enigm (Enigm) » 14 дек 2017, 14:17

Даташита чет не найду, даже не могу найти что за контроллер стоит в этом дисплее.
В той статье он пользует стандартную библиотеку, так что по идее должен работать.
Залейте ардуиновкую прошивку для проверки.
Так у него всего 4 вывода данных, значит он и так в 4 битном режиме работает.
Поставьте прогу ардуино, накатайте скейч по вашей статье, скомпильте, хекс для прошивки найдете в папке темп в которой будет временая папка созданная прогой .
На каком контроллере проверяете , что за атмега ?
Аватар пользователя
Ник: Enigm
Имя: Enigm
(Сочи)
Разработчик
Разработчик
Информация о пользователе
Вернуться наверх

Re: LCD дисплей М392

Сообщение Прохожий (Прохожий) » 14 дек 2017, 16:13

Курсор пробовал, результат тот же :)
С ардуиной я не очень знаком. Готовый кекс в их тусовке найти не смог :) Давным давно пытался что-то поделать, но увидев скудный список поддерживаемых контроллеров сразу же отказался от этой затеи :) Фловкод - наше всё! Снимаю шляпу перед разрабами :)
Ник: Прохожий
Имя: Прохожий
Практикант
Практикант
Информация о пользователе
Вернуться наверх

Re: LCD дисплей М392

Сообщение Enigm (Enigm) » 14 дек 2017, 16:42

В примере фловкода, что вы дали, правильный контроллер и распиновка подключения дисплея ?
Будет время попробую что нить набросать в ардуинке и скинуть хекс на проверку.
Данные по подключению буду брать из вашего файла фловкоде, поэтому если он не верен по контроллеру или по подключению дисплея к пинам, то напишите правильные данные.
Аватар пользователя
Ник: Enigm
Имя: Enigm
(Сочи)
Разработчик
Разработчик
Информация о пользователе
Вернуться наверх

Re: LCD дисплей М392

Сообщение Прохожий (Прохожий) » 14 дек 2017, 16:50

Спасибо, что уделяете внимание! Пины как в моём примере. Если Вам удобнее другие - то подстроюсь под то, что сделаете :) Главное, что бы под Атмегу_32. Заранее благодарен :)
Ник: Прохожий
Имя: Прохожий
Практикант
Практикант
Информация о пользователе
Вернуться наверх

Re: LCD дисплей М392

Сообщение Enigm (Enigm) » 22 дек 2017, 21:22

Пробуйте.
В архиве прошивка хекс файл.
Проект протеуса, можно сравнить схему со своей и просимулировать.
Так же помним что среда ардуино все задержки считает по 16Мгц кварцу.
Поэтому если у вас нет кварца пробуйте на внутреннем на 8 , но не факт что заведется.
По фьюзам.
Делитель на 8 отключаем.
Ну и остальные зависят от чего тактируетесь, от внешнего или от внутреннего.
Ждемс результатов проверки.
Результаты сравните с протеусом , что должно быть и что у вас.
_392.rar
У вас нет доступа для просмотра вложений в этом сообщении.
Аватар пользователя
Ник: Enigm
Имя: Enigm
(Сочи)
Разработчик
Разработчик
Информация о пользователе
Вернуться наверх

Re: LCD дисплей М392

Сообщение Прохожий (Прохожий) » 22 дек 2017, 21:38

Спасибо огромное! Файл скачал. Всё сделаю в соответствии с рекомендациями :) Так как всем этим занимаюсь в рабочее время, всё железо находится именно там (знал бы заранее захватил бы домой непременно). Но теперь уже только в понедельник. Сразу же отпишусь о результате, в районе второй половины дня!!! :)
Ник: Прохожий
Имя: Прохожий
Практикант
Практикант
Информация о пользователе
Вернуться наверх

Re: LCD дисплей М392

Сообщение Прохожий (Прохожий) » 25 дек 2017, 13:25

Попробовал. Залил на прямую в контроллер. Не заработало. Хотя может быть, как понимаю, файл нужно ставить через загрузчик ардуины? Я в ней не очень... :) А есть возможность залить всё необходимое в контроллер, а потом его считать и файл сюда выложить? А то пока разберусь, что к чему, Дед Мороз уже в окно постучится :)
Ник: Прохожий
Имя: Прохожий
Практикант
Практикант
Информация о пользователе
Вернуться наверх

Пред.След.

Вернуться в Flowcode AVR

Кто сейчас на форуме

Пользователь просматривает форум: andrey196519